Announced during the height of the recently concluded Tokyo Game Show 2016, Marza and Capcom's upcoming survival horror CG film "Resident Evil: Vendetta" finally gets a teaser trailer.

Streamed online through the film's website fresh off the last day of TGS, the said project will be the third canonical CG animated tie-in film connected to the video games' continuity, following "Resident Evil: Degeneration" in 2008, and "Resident Evil: Damnation" in 2012 - despite Canon's initial claims of "Vendetta" being a reboot. As with previous outings, fan favorite Leon S. Kennedy is set to return as the main protagonist.

Set after the events of Resident Evil 6, "Vendetta" aims to abridge the events prior to "Resident Evil 7," and will also feature Chris Redfield, Rebecca Chambers, and a myriad of new, original characters made specifically for the film. Capcom Supervisor Hiroyuki Kobayashi is working hands-on with "Vendetta," alongside director Takanori Tsujimoto (The Next Generation - Patlabor, Ultraman X series), and writer Makoto Fukami (Psycho Pass).

Ducati collaborated with Capcom for the project, as Leon can be seen riding a Xdiavel in the trailer.

"Resident Evil: Vendetta" is slated for a Spring 2017 premiere.
